A woman named Tamanna Chowdhury Priyanka has applied to file a case against former interim government chief adviser Dr Muhammad Yunus and 26 others over alleged vandalism, looting and arson at the house at Dhanmondi 32 in Dhaka. The application was submitted on Thursday to the court of Dhaka Metropolitan Magistrate Md Jewel Rana. The court recorded the complainant’s statement and said an order would be issued later.

The application also names former law adviser Dr Asif Nazrul, Nahid Islam, Asif Mahmud Sajeeb Bhuiyan, Mahfuj Alam and Md Hasnat Abdullah. Former advisers Dr Rizwana Hasan, Lt Gen (retd) Jahangir Alam Chowdhury and Mostofa Sarwar Farooki, as well as former press secretary Shafiqul Alam, are among those listed. The complainant also sought to name another 3,000 to 5,000 unidentified people as accused.

According to the application, the accused entered the building on February 5 last year after breaking its main gate. It alleges that bulldozers were used to demolish the building, destroying and looting valuable state and Liberation War documents and memorabilia. The complainant requested action under several Penal Code provisions, explosives law and anti-terrorism law, and sought arrest warrants.
